SubjectRe: [PATCH 1/1] arm/crypto: Add optimized AES and SHA1 routines
On Tue, Aug 07, 2012 at 02:01:03AM +0000, David McCullough wrote:
>
> Add assembler versions of AES and SHA1 for ARM platforms. This has provided
> up to a 50% improvement in IPsec/TCP throughout for tunnels using AES128/SHA1.
>
> Platform CPU SPeed Endian Before (bps) After (bps) Improvement
>
> IXP425 533 MHz big 11217042 15566294 ~38%
> KS8695 166 MHz little 3828549 5795373 ~51%
>
> Signed-off-by: David McCullough <ucdevel@gmail.com>

Patch applied. Thanks!
